Team assistants may book the wellness room on behalf of visitors attending Copperfield Row meetings, provided the booking is made at least one hour in advance through the Lanewick scheduler. Sessions are capped at forty-five minutes, and the room must be left as found. Visitors should be accompanied to and from the room by their host or an assistant. To unlock the door for a confirmed booking, enter the code below.

staff pass of hahif-fahif = bdg-YKC-8

## Nightly reindex: Ferrowisp search

The reindex job runs at 02:10 and rebuilds the Ferrowisp catalogue index from the primary store. It runs under a dedicated service account with read-only access to the source tables and write access limited to the staging index alias. No customer data leaves the Harkenvale region during the run.

For audit purposes, the job's effective runtime settings are captured at launch and are as follows:

config for bahop-baduf:
[kasion]
team = lamath
access_code = ac_d807e5
host = kasion.paliqcloud.corp
port = 4000
owner = julix.tamvan
peer = frair.qorvelsoft.local

Visitors arriving by bicycle should be directed to the cage beside Gate B at the Tellworth Annex; reception does not issue fobs for it. The parking gates open automatically for pre-registered plates only, so confirm registration before waving anyone through. If a visitor must access the cage urgently, escort them personally and enter the code shown below.

badge for tajeg-kagap: bdg-EWZTJN-83588199

// ROLE_MATRIX defines page-edit permissions for the Quillstone wiki.
// Discussed at the weekly eng sync: editors inherit viewer rights,
// stewards inherit both, and admin is deliberately not inheritable —
// it must be granted explicitly. Changing this matrix requires a
// migration of cached permission sets; see the runbook. The matrix
// was last validated against the build whose token appears below.

build token for fawef-tawip: htk14_e61e571215dd6c